Regularization dependence of the lattice Higgs-boson mass bound

Description
We numerically study the regularization dependence of the upper bound on the Higgs-particle mass M/sub H/(phys) by varying the lattice type and interaction. Computing f/sub π/ and λ/sub r/ where the scalar mass is ∼1, we find the bound M/sub H/(phys)<620 GeV. However, there is a small but systematic increase in the bound as the coordination number of the lattice increases. Hence, it is not meaningful to quote error estimates on such bounds
